Summary
Join Thoughtworks as a Consultant Infrastructure Support Engineer and contribute to technical excellence and operational efficiency in cloud environments. You will be responsible for monitoring product/service operations, responding to production incidents, and assisting development teams in incident resolution. Your role involves automating day-to-day operations, documenting incident responses, and conducting root cause analysis. You will also collaborate with service reliability engineers to improve service/product reliability. Requirements
- You are familiar with CI/CD tools such as Jenkins, GitlabCI, CircleCI, etc
- You have had exposure to log aggregation systems, e.g.: EFK, Splunk, Datadog
- You have hands-on experience with monitoring, alerting and observability, e.g.: Prometheus, Grafana, Datadog
- You possess a good understanding of at least one Public Cloud, e.g.: AWS, Azure, GCP
- You have hands-on experience executing most common operations in managing workloads on any container ecosystem tech stacks e.g.: Docker, Kubernetes, Openshift
- You have a basic understanding of API concepts such as request, response, headers, authentication, JSON payloads, etc
- You have a basic understanding of networking including concepts such as high availability, load balancing and proxies
- You have a basic understanding of traffic load management approaches such as horizontal and vertical scaling
- You have a basic understanding of availability concepts such as downtime, time to recover/restore, SLAs, etc
- You have experience running basic system administration operations in a Linux operating system such as RHEL or Ubuntu
- You have good communication skills and are proficient in English
- You can confidently hold a Q&A discussion
- You have a good attitude towards learning new technical skills and concepts
- You possess innovative thinking and confidence in suggesting ideas to the team
- You have strong drive and ownership to sign up and deliver work when called upon without being too concerned with role boundaries
- You are willing to be part of a rotation- and need-based 24x7 team
Responsibilities
- You will keep a vigilant eye on the operations of shipped products and services following the agreed upon βEyes on glass/Follow the sunβ engagement models
- You will monitor product/service operations against key performance indicators defined by the business and take necessary actions in response to detected deviations
- You will document the appropriate responses to various kinds of incident scenarios in collaboration with development teams and prepare runbooks
- You will reduce the human effort in day-to-day operations by automating, configuring and tweaking alerts, and monitoring as necessary
- You will respond to production incidents and execute well defined responses, raising the incident to higher levels of support wherever necessary
- You will assist development teams in incident resolution as necessary, e.g.: as a pair, providing updates, handling communication, etc
- You will assist in conducting incident root cause analysis (RCA), preparing incident postmortem reports, communicating incident RCA to client stakeholders whenever necessary and responding to queries and resolution approaches
- You will pair on implementing service/product reliability improvement by writing infrastructure/observability configuration code, in collaboration with service reliability engineers
